Abstract
The present invention relates to a kind of production testing equipment of sheath, and in particular to a kind of permeable check meter of rotating disc type sheath.Including the sink for containing electrolyte and the water injecting mechanism being arranged in above sink, detection external electrode is provided in sink, water injecting mechanism includes the turntable of the axis for connecting aqueduct, sliding sleeve on axis;It is provided with the water filling port of connection aqueduct on the excircle of axis, is fixedly installed with multiple water injection pipes being arranged radially on turntable;The inner end of water injection pipe is corresponding with water filling port, and the outer end of water injection pipe is provided with sheath snap ring, and electrode in detection is provided in the inner cavity of water injection pipe.The permeable check meter structure of the rotating disc type sheath is simple and convenient to operate, and can not only examining sheath, whether leak can also intuitively show the position of leak, can be improved checkability with Auto-drainage after having inspected, be reduced the influence of human factor.

Background technique
Condom pin is examined, and is that by injecting a certain amount of electrolyte into sheath then electrolyte will be housed
Sheath immerses in sink, examines sheath with the presence or absence of leakage areas such as pin holes using the inside and outside electrode of sheath.It is existing
Condom pin check meter, as Chinese patent 200810073418X discloses a kind of " efficient condom pin hole electronic inspection
Instrument ", it is to be sleeved on sheath on liftable bracket, drives bracket to go up and down using driving devices such as cylinders, it will be on bracket
One group of sheath, which immerses in sink, to be examined.The patent improves checkability using the bracket of two groups of intersection liftings, but appoints and so exist
Following defect: 1) efficiency of equipment operation depends on the speed of manual loading, unloading sheath, can not accurately define the inspection of each shift
Quantity is tested, working efficiency is affected by human factors larger;2) only have automatic water filling mechanism there is no automatic draining mechanism, unload manually
Sheath will also pour out electrolyte therein later, influence to unload efficiency;3) cylinder movement is very fast, whether can only detect sheath
Leak can not judge the position of leak.4) one group of multiple sheath is examined simultaneously, if there is the feelings of multiple sheath leaks
Condition is easy to misremember quantity.

Specific embodiment
As shown in Figure 1, the permeable check meter of rotating disc type sheath of the present invention include for contain the sink 1 of electrolyte with
And the water injecting mechanism of 1 top of sink is set, detection external electrode 12 is provided in the sink 1.
As shown in Figure 1 and Figure 2, the water injecting mechanism includes the axis 3 for connecting aqueduct 2, sliding sleeve on axis 3
Turntable 4, the turntable 4 are sequentially connected with driving mechanism 11;The aqueduct 2 is connected to screw clamp with liquid pump 23 by solenoid valve 22
1, the circulatory system of sink 1 and the formation electrolyte of aqueduct 2;It is of course also possible to which sink 1 is separated to be formed respectively with aqueduct 2
Independent circulation.It is provided with the water filling port 5 of connection aqueduct 2 on the excircle of the axis 3, is fixedly mounted on the turntable 4
There are multiple water injection pipes 6,7,8,9 being arranged radially;The inner end of the water injection pipe 6,7,8,9 is corresponding with water filling port 5, water injection pipe 6,7,
8,9 outer end is provided with sheath snap ring 10, and when use covers sheath to be detected in the outer end of water injection pipe 6,7,8,9, contraception
Set snap ring 10 can block sheath, keep its not easy to fall off.Electrode in detection is provided in the inner cavity of water injection pipe 6,7,8,9
33.Electrode 33 connects into circuit by conducting wire and alarm lamp with detection external electrode 12 in detecting.In detect electrode 33 with
When external electrode 12 is detected by electrolyte conducting, alarm lamp will be lighted.
It is provided with drainage hole 13 on the rear tube wall of 6,7,8,9 direction of rotation of water injection pipe, the ipsilateral note with drainage hole
Supporting plate 14,15,16,17 is fixedly connected on water pipe 6,7,8,9.As shown in figure 3, the supporting plate 14,15,16,17 is fan-shaped recessed
The inner end of panel, supporting plate 14,15,16,17 is equipped with snap ring 18, and the snap ring 18 is installed on water injection pipe.Water injection pipe 6,7,8,9 with
Turntable 4 rotates, when the inner end of water injection pipe dock with water filling port 5, electrolyte pass through aqueduct 2 and water filling port 5 inject to
In the sheath of detection;When water injection pipe 6,7,8,9 downlink, drainage hole 13 and supporting plate are located at the top of water injection pipe, not shadow
Water filling is rung, until inner end and the water filling port 5 of water injection pipe are staggered, the inner ring surface of turntable 4 blocks water filling port 5, stops water filling;Work as note
When water pipe rotates to other side uplink, drainage hole 13 and supporting plate are located at the lower section of water injection pipe, at this point, supporting plate can will practise contraception
Set is held, and avoids that electrolyte can not be discharged because of gravity sag, electricity when water injection pipe uplink is more than horizontal position, in sheath
Solution liquid flows backward into water injection pipe, and is discharged by drainage hole 13.
As Figure 1 and Figure 4, the conduction brush 31 of arc is embedded on the excircle of the axis 3.As shown in figure 5, described
The dynamic brush 32 of electrode 33 in communication with detection, the pipe that the dynamic brush 32 is are provided at the inner end nozzle of water injection pipe 6,7,8,9
The outer end of shape structure, dynamic brush 32 is inserted into the inner end of water injection pipe 6,7,8,9, and the inner end for moving brush 32 is equipped with turned-out folding
Side is provided with flexible rubber ring 34 between the flanging and water filling end surfaces of dynamic brush 32.After filling electrolyte in sheath, turn
Disk 4, which continues rotation, contacts the dynamic brush 32 of water injection pipe inner end with conduction brush 31, forms electrical connection, impregnates at this time in the sink
The inside and outside electrolyte of sheath is connected if there is pinprick then passes through pinprick for sheath, and indicator light is lighted, indicates the sheath
There is pinprick;Conversely, as the insulating effect of sheath, indicator light do not work.
As shown in Fig. 2, the driving mechanism 11 is fixedly mounted at the motor on backboard 20, the axis 3 is fixedly mounted
On backboard 20;Belt pulley is fixedly installed on the turntable 4, the belt pulley and axis 3 are coaxially disposed, and belt pulley passes through skin
Band is connect with motor drive.It is of course also possible to use axis 3 and driving mechanism 11 is fixedly mounted in the bracket of frame structure.
In addition, the position in order to intuitively show pinprick, there are three the conduction brush 31, and three conduction brush 31 are along axis 3
Excircle arc shooting, three conduction brush 31 connect different indicator lights by conducting wire respectively.The rotation of turntable 4 drives sheath leaching
When entering in electrolyte, the lower end of sheath contacts electrolyte first, and move that brush 32 contacts at this time is the of the direction of motion
One conduction brush, if there is pinprick in the lower end of sheath, the indicator light connecting with first conduction brush is lighted;If sheath
Lower end is either with or without pinprick, and when turntable 4 continues to rotate, after the middle section contact electrolyte of sheath, what dynamic brush 32 contacted is
Between a conduction brush, indicate that there is pinprick in the middle section of sheath if the indicator light connecting with the conduction brush is lighted;Similarly, exist
In, lower section it is all intact in the case where, when turntable 4 continues to rotate, sheath is completely immersed in after electrolyte, moves what brush 32 contacted
It is third conduction brush, indicates pinprick in the upper section of sheath if the indicator light connecting with the conduction brush is lighted.
In use, staff covers sheath on a water injection pipe wherein in the side of turntable 4, driving mechanism is opened
11, motor drives turntable 4 to rotate by belt, and the water injection pipe for being cased with sheath leaching such as be detected in electrolyte, detection complete with
Afterwards, turntable 4 continues to rotate, and when water injection pipe rotates to the horizontal position of the other side or more, the electrolyte in sheath passes through water filling
Drainage hole 13 on pipe is discharged, when the sheath that detection is completed comes back to staff side, as long as removing this
Sheath changes new sheath to be detected.Due to the invariablenes turning speed of turntable 4, the permeable check meter of rotating disc type sheath
Detection efficiency is fixed, can to avoid human factor to detection speed influence.
